I'm working with Access 9.0.2720. The app is divided into
FrontEnd and BackEnd. There are no users yet, just me.
The FE and BE MDB files are on my c: drive. There is no
security set up.
I open a form in design mode and make a change, and then
run the form. Then I close the form, and try to open the
form again in design mode, but I am told I do not have
exclusive access and my changes won't be saved!
I have set the database (FE) to OpenExclusive.
I am the ONLY person opening these files on my local drive.
I do not have two instances of Access running.
Can't get any work done! Is this a known bug? Everything
I've read in the newsgroups so far assumes that more than
one person is using the files.
